Grade II* Listed semi-detached town cottage retains many delightful character features and dates back to the medieval period.  The charming property enjoys a level position a few steps from the centre the historic borderland town of Presteigne which nestles in the heart of the Marches being surrounded by beautiful, unspoilt countryside, with the assumed motto, \"Gateway to Wales” which was once the former county town of Radnorshire hosting two festivals, the originally named Sheep Music Festival and Presteigne Festival of Music and Arts, attracting some well-known composers.  There is also the award-winning Judges Lodgings Museum being the winner of numerous national awards, the town is also commended for its many community-led initiatives and a wonderful array of independent shops and businesses on its high street and other traders within the town.
The market town of Knighton, 7 miles, with the train station onto the Heart of Wales line running to Shrewsbury to Swansea.  Larger towns of Leominster, 13 miles and Ludlow, 17 miles, offer a wider range of shops and services.  School education is offered by a primary and secondary school whilst independent education being available at Lucton School and Bedstone College.
